Data presented at Vinitaly confirm that wine tourism in Italy reached approximately €3.1 billion in 2025, marking a notable expansion for the sector.
Wine tourism is no longer limited to tastings: wineries are evolving into hospitality hubs that combine accommodation, sensory routes, cultural events and direct sales, accounting on average for more than 20% of revenue for many producers.

Challenges persist, however: limited digitalisation of the offering, weak integration with international tour operators and the need for more structured experiential packages. The sector must thus rethink business models to position wine as a cultural and experiential product.
In this scenario, Italy — thanks to its biodiversity and the strength of Made in Italy — remains a natural leader in wine tourism, with significant potential for cultural, economic and territorial development.
